1892 Club

The 1892 Club provides a dedicated space and time to develop relationships and mentorships through a formal program and open times for fellowship for all current PhD students at SBTS, across all schools, departments, and stages of the program, in addition to all professors. If you are in one of these groups, you’re already a member of the 1892 Club!

The club meets most Wednesday afternoons during term time:

Wednesdays from 1:00 – 2:15 PM

The club focuses primarily on creating opportunities to hear from professors, visiting scholars, students, and others about topics relevant to our PhD community.

Adelphai Society

Married men in our PhD program: please be sure your wives know about Adelphai Society.

It exists to serve PhD wives and provide encouragement and fellowship.
